Output 758b8f372418d524efbeaba7ba5693a87ca5dec78e8e3086df9b1bd98df64be1:7

value
138669881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1d3e93137db1294715d2a2b6252d2c382b05b01 OP_EQUAL
address
3GSgaFpq5DhkbyiyUCJCyKqZadKMr5hevj
transaction
758b8f372418d524efbeaba7ba5693a87ca5dec78e8e3086df9b1bd98df64be1
confirmations
251185
spent
true